Key Facts

Location
Vienna, Austria.
Number of Students
About 28,100 students.
Main Subjects
Engineering, computer science, and natural sciences.
Fun Fact
It's a public research university, meaning it's a school for everyone that focuses on discovering new things!

Meet the TU Wien Team!

TU Wien is like a super-duper university in a city called Vienna, in a country called Austria. It's a place where smart people go to learn and invent things! Think of it as a giant playground for science and technology. It has lots of students, like a whole town of kids learning together, and many teachers and helpers too. They all work hard to discover new things and build amazing inventions.

Where Did This Awesome School Come From?

This amazing school has been around for a long, long time! It started as a place to learn how to build bridges, make machines, and understand how the world works. Over many years, it grew bigger and learned more and more.

Now, it's a place where students learn about computers, how to build robots, and even how to explore space! It's like a tree that started small but grew into a giant, strong oak.

What Do They Do There?

At TU Wien, people study and invent in areas like engineering, which is about building things, and computer science, which is about making computers smart. They also explore natural sciences, like how plants grow or why stars shine.
